The Federal Government will commence the severance payment of Power Holding Company of Nigeria (PHCN) exit workers next week, the Director-General, Bureau of Public Enterprises ( BPE), Benjamin Dikki, has said.
Dikki, spoke yesterday while receiving the Senate Committee on Privatization that visited the organisation as part of its oversight function.
His words : “Presently, agreement has been reached with the workers on all aspects of the payment of the terminal benefits. Actual payment is expected to commence by mid-July.”
The Minister of Power, Prof Chinedu Nebo, had promised President GoodluckJonthan that the Ministry would have completed the payment before the end of June, 2013. But the Federal Government seemed to have shifted the commencement of payment scheduled to begin on June 17, to mid July.
Dikki explained to the lawmakers that a Committee under the Chairmanship of the Permanent Secretary, Ministry of Power, was set-up to drive the implementation of the agreement signed between the Federal Government and Labour in December, 2012. He said a technical -sub-committee was set up to determine the correct number of bona-fide staff and obtain their bio-data.
